Diether Sweeck

Diether Sweeck (born 17 December 1993 in Leuven) is a Belgian cyclist, who last rode for UCI Cyclo-cross team IKO–Crelan.

Sweeck is the grandson of former cyclist Alfons Sweeck. His twin brother Laurens Sweeck and his older brother Hendrick Sweeck are also professional cyclists.
